Output f8a3c01f086e50363a2bb95c068f3e0c54e8d0a6024221de84d4a6652fa207d8:0

value
635451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da553ee60a053fc38b967f6af1408b9a98230750 OP_EQUAL
address
3MbTMLYFXfi1EWuaEpqxgwMp4udcL1bTot
transaction
f8a3c01f086e50363a2bb95c068f3e0c54e8d0a6024221de84d4a6652fa207d8
confirmations
6601
spent
true